The price of a 22-carat gold sovereign in the Colombo Pettah gold market has risen to Rs. 360,800, marking an extraordinary jump that has investors, families, and financial experts paying close attention.<\/p>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">The numbers tell a dramatic story. Last Thursday, the price of a 22-carat gold sovereign was recorded at Rs. 305,300. Within just days, Sri Lankans witnessed an increase of over Rs. 55,000 per sovereign. Meanwhile, traders from the <a href=\"https:\/\/ceylondailynews.lk\/home\/?s=Colombo\">Colombo<\/a> Pettah gold market report that the price of a 24-carat gold sovereign has increased from Rs. 330,000 last Thursday to Rs. 390,000.<\/p>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">This surge represents more than simple market fluctuation. The precious metal captivates investors worldwide as it reaches levels never seen before in history.<\/p>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">Gold rose to 4,231.05 USD per troy ounce on October 16, 2025, marking another milestone in what experts call the strongest year for gold returns in nearly five decades. Over the past month, gold&#8217;s price has risen 15.60%, and is up 57.07% compared to the same time last year.<\/p>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">These extraordinary gains stem from multiple forces working together:<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"text-lg font-bold text-text-100 mt-1 -mb-1.5\">Economic Uncertainty Creates Safe-Haven Demand<\/h3>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">When traditional investments feel risky, investors rush toward gold. Reliable testing and trusted sources become essential for protecting investment value.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"text-lg font-bold text-text-100 mt-1 -mb-1.5\">Collateral Lending Creates Systemic Risks<\/h3>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">Gold-backed lending has exploded in Sri Lanka. Finance companies lend heavily against gold collateral. If gold prices fall sharply, these institutions face rising defaults and non-performing loans. Past market downturns, particularly in 2012-2013, showed how gold price crashes trigger lending crises. Individual investors might find their collateral called or face margin demands.<\/p>\n<h2 class=\"text-xl font-bold text-text-100 mt-1 -mb-0.5\">Smart Strategies for Sri Lankan Gold Investors Right Now<\/h2>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">Current market conditions require thoughtful approaches rather than emotional reactions.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"text-lg font-bold text-text-100 mt-1 -mb-1.5\">Understand Your Investment Timeframe<\/h3>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">Gold suits long-term wealth preservation better than short-term speculation. This steady demand supports local gold markets.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"text-lg font-bold text-text-100 mt-1 -mb-1.5\">Gold as Informal Banking<\/h3>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">For unbanked or underbanked populations, gold serves as a savings mechanism and credit source. Pawnbrokers and gold loans provide financial services that formal banking might not reach. This informal financial system depends on gold&#8217;s liquidity and value recognition.<\/p>\n<h2 class=\"text-xl font-bold text-text-100 mt-1 -mb-0.5\">Global Context: How Sri Lankan Prices Compare<\/h2>\n<p class=\"whitespace-normal break-words\">Sri Lankan gold buyers pay premiums over international spot prices due to import costs, dealer margins, and supply constraints.
